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Milling Tests of Wheat; New Varieties of Cereals: Evidence of Dr. Charles E. Saunders, Experimentalist, Dominion Experimental Farms; Before the Select Standing Committee on Agriculture and Colonization, 1905 Besides improving wheat, we have of course endeavoured to improve our varieties, by cressing and selection, and this work has given rise to a number of new sorts. I have referred already to the introduction of Ladoga wheat, and to the crosses which were made between that variety and Red and White Fife, the object being to combine, as far as possible, the quality of the Fife wheats with the earliness of the Ladoga. Among these cross-bred sorts Preston, Stanley, Huron, and Percy are attracting most attention, and I have here samples of the our of two or three of these varieties. Book excerpt: Chemical, milling, and baking data relating to the quality characteristics of winter and spring wheats were reported for 44 varieties and strains grown at experiment stations in the western United States. All winter wheats were grown without irrigation, but part of the spring wheat tests were irrigated. The important commercial and the more promising new varieties and strains were included. The grain was grown during one or more of the crop years from 1936 to 1945, with a number of the varieties grown in all ten years. Average results for each of the varieties and strains are given in tables in comparison with a variety of known and recognized quality under comparable conditions in the same tests.
